[scudo] Replacing std::atomic with Sanitizer's atomics
Summary: In an effort to getting rid of dependencies to external libraries, we are replacing atomic PackedHeader use of std::atomic with Sanitizer's atomic_uint64_t, which allows us to avoid -latomic.
